Israeli forces again target UN peacekeepers in southern Lebanon
Briefly

Lebanon's Ministry of Foreign Affairs reports that recent artillery shelling from Israeli tanks has injured UNIFIL peacekeepers, escalating tensions between Israel and Lebanon.
Prime Minister Najib Mikati denounced Israel's actions as a crime and emphasized that discussions for a ceasefire had commenced with U.S. officials.
UN Secretary-General Antonio Guterres characterized the attacks on UNIFIL as intolerable and demanded that such incidents should never happen again.
Human Rights Watch cited that targeting UN missions can be classified as a war crime and called for an inquiry into these incidents.
